Physical Training
The physical training program is mandated by the Air Force as it is an important key aspect for aviation and spaceflight. Physical training is a key element in supporting your team. Cadets will also improve self-confidence, build teamwork skills and instill a sense of determination through physical training.
The squadron devotes one meeting a month to this discipline. The goal of the cadet physical fitness program is to make you physically fit and to motivate you to develop a lifelong habit of exercising regularly. It is also an important part of promotion requirements. Each cadet based on their age and rank has a requirement, either a certain number of repetitions in a minute or a time for the mile, to meet for these four exercises:
-
The Sit and Reach- tests flexibility of the lower back and hamstrings.
-
Curl Ups- test abdominal strength and endurance.
-
Push Ups- test upper body strength and endurance.
-
The Mile Run- tests heart and lung endurance.
